About 125 Huddersfield Road

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

125 Huddersfield Road is a three-bedroom mid-terrace house in Diggle, Oldham, Oldham (OL3 5NU). It has a recorded floor area of 113 m² (around 1216 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(August 2013) shows a D (score 67),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 81), a 2-band jump. The latest certificate is from August 2013, so improvements made since then won't be reflected. Other recorded features include a basement.

Sold July 2021 for £235,000.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end. Across 2003–2021, sale prices on this property compounded at 4.2%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£285,000 is 21.3% above the 2021 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£193/sq ft) was about 22.2% above the typical sold price in the postcode.
